San Angelo leaders are sharpening their focus on growing tourism and economic growth in the region. City officials and local partners are highlighting the area’s historic attractions, events and cultural offerings to draw more visitors and boost overnight stays. Efforts aim to build on recent gains in travel and hospitality, support local businesses, and keep San Angelo competitive as a destination in West Texas.
